The ultimate cookbook for beginner bakers, from the editors of America's #1 food magazine and bestselling authors of The Big, Fun Kids Cookbook.
This collection is packed with tons of recipes for easy sweets and treats, designed with young cooks in mind and triple tested by the chefs in Food Network Kitchen. Kids will get all the info they need to make their favorite desserts: muffins and quick breads, brownies and bars, cookies, cupcakes, sheet cakes, and more. The recipes are simple to follow and totally foolproof, and each one comes with a color photo and pro tips to help junior chefs get started in the kitchen.
Inside you'll find:
- 110+ delicious recipes
- Fun food trivia
- A visual recipe index with a photo of every recipe
- Choose-your-own adventure recipes (such as design-your-own Whoopie Pies and Banana Bread)
- Crowd-pleasers like Red Velvet Brownies, Pumpkin Spice Chocolate Chip Cookies, Mini PB & Chocolate Cupcakes, Chocolate Candy Bar Layer Cake, and more!
- Fun food crafts such as cookie puzzle pieces and DIY sprinkles
- Amazing fake-out cakes including spaghetti and meatballs, a taco, and a pineapple
- Bonus food-themed activity pages with word scrambles, spot-the-difference photo games, and more
- Lay-flat binding and a heavy paper stock that will stand up to frequent use
Food Network Magazine is the #1 selling magazine at newsstands in America across all magazines. It has 13.55 million readers every month—more than for any other food or lifestyle magazine. The magazine is every food lover's essential handbook: a monthly supply of expert advice, inspiring ideas and must-try recipes. The magazine's bright, lively design captures the energy of Food Network, while story after story reminds readers that food is fun, and that anyone—of any age—can cook like a star.
